AATA Online is a comprehensive database of over 130,000 abstracts of literature related to the preservation and conservation of material cultural heritage—broadly interpreted to include works of art, cultural objects, museum collections, archives and library materials, architecture, historic sites, and archaeology.

The categories of literature that are abstracted for AATA are books, articles, reports, conference proceedings, dissertations, and other print publications, as well as audiovisual and selected digital resources.

The sources covered include those that address the following:

  • the examination, investigation, analysis, restoration, preservation, and technical documentation of works of art, material culture, and archaeological and architectural contexts and materials;
  • techniques that are applicable to the study and treatment of art works, archaeological materials, or architecture;
  • data on the physical and chemical properties and behavior of the substances that constitute or affect art works and material culture, as well as those used in their preservation treatment, repair, and presentation;
  • progress of archaeological excavations, notices of objects and works of art newly discovered or authenticated, and art historical studies, if they shed light on the nature or techniques of construction of such objects or materials.
